Overview of the FBLA Accounting Test

The FBLA Accounting Test is specifically designed for high school students interested in pursuing careers in accounting and finance. This exam assesses a wide range of accounting principles and processes, from financial statements to ethical concerns in accounting practice.

Purpose and Goals

The primary purpose of the FBLA Accounting Test is to measure a student’s comprehension and application of accounting knowledge. It aims to encourage and support young leaders in honing critical skills required to excel in accounting and finance sectors.

Exam Format

Understanding the structure of the exam is crucial for efficient preparation. Here, we provide a detailed overview of what to expect.

Structure

  • Type: Multiple-choice questions.
  • Number of Questions: Typically, the test comprises around 100 questions.
  • Topics Covered:
  • Basic Accounting Principles: An understanding of double-entry bookkeeping and the accounting cycle.
  • Financial Statements: Competency in reading and analyzing balance sheets, income statements, and cash flow statements.
  • Managerial Accounting: Focuses on budgeting, cost behavior, and performance metrics.
  • Ethics in Accounting: Recognizing ethical issues and proper conduct within the accounting profession.

Passing Criteria

Though specific passing scores can vary, the standard measure is to achieve a score that reflects a strong grasp of essential accounting principles, typically aiming for a minimum of 70%.

Key Topics Explored

Fundamental Accounting

The test delves into essential accounting functions:

  • Recording financial transactions
  • Managing accounts payable and receivable
  • Depreciation of assets

Advanced Accounting Topics

Students will encounter questions on:

  • Partnership accounting
  • Inventory management
  • Accounting for corporations

Financial Analysis

This section evaluates the ability to:

  • Conduct ratio analysis
  • Interpret data to make informed financial decisions
  • Understand market trends and economic impacts
